The Waschsee is a pristine lake nestled within the picturesque Feldberger Seenlandschaft in southern Mecklenburg-Vorpommern, Germany. Situated near the village of Mechow and bordering the Krüselinsee and Mechowseen nature reserve, this natural monument is renowned for its exceptionally clear, nutrient-poor waters. Resting at an elevation of 71.8 meters above sea level, the lake is entirely enveloped by dense forest, contributing to its tranquil and unspoiled character.

    Are there any specific viewpoints or natural features to look out for around Waschsee?

    Waschsee itself is a major natural feature, known for its exceptionally clear, nutrient-poor water with visibility over three meters. The entire lake is surrounded by dense forest, providing a serene backdrop. There are bathing areas with jetties at the northern and southeastern ends of the northern basin, which also offer pleasant spots to enjoy the view.

    Are there any hidden swimming spots at Waschsee, or are only the designated areas available?

    Waschsee is known for its excellent bathing quality, and designated bathing areas with jetties are available at both the northern and southeastern ends of the northern basin. While the lake is entirely surrounded by forest, these official spots are recommended for safe and enjoyable swimming.
